1. Heat cooking oil in a medium pan and add the massaman curry paste to it. Cook for a minute and then add the chicken cubes to it.
2. Cook the chicken for 2-3 minutes. Add coconut milk to it, mix well and cook it covered for 5-10 minutes.
3. Add the onions, boiled cubed potatoes , cashews and brown sugar to it. The recipe also call for a teaspoon of fish sauce which I have skipped at times, so if you are not big on fish sauce feel free to skip it.
4. Mix everything together and cook covered for 10 minutes on medium heat. Turn the heat off and the curry is ready to be enjoyed with steamed Jasmine rice.
